最新区块链方案设计模板:全面解析与应用指南

        发布时间:2025-05-05 14:19:38

        引言:区块链技术的兴起

        随着互联网的快速发展,区块链技术作为一种新的信息存储和传输模式,在许多行业中逐渐崭露头角。从金融领域到供应链管理,从身份验证到智能合约,区块链的应用前景一片广阔。然而,尽管这一技术的潜力巨大,如何设计出一个高效且可靠的区块链方案依然是许多开发者和企业面临的重大挑战。

        区块链方案设计的重要性

        最新区块链方案设计模板:全面解析与应用指南

        区块链方案设计的质量直接影响到项目的可行性和未来的扩展性。有效的设计应该充分考虑安全性、可扩展性、用户体验和合规性等多个方面。一个好的区块链方案不仅能够提供透明和可信的交易记录,还可以简化各类复杂流程,从而提升整体效率。

        区块链方案设计模板的构成

        一个完整的区块链方案设计模板一般包括以下几个重要模块:

        • 需求分析:明确项目目标、用户角色和关键需求。
        • 技术选型:根据项目需求选择合适的区块链平台(如以太坊、Hyperledger等)及相关工具。
        • 架构设计:制定系统架构,包括节点设计、共识机制、数据存储及网络拓扑结构。
        • 安全策略:分析潜在的安全风险并设计相应的安全措施。
        • 测试与评估:编写详细的测试计划,确保方案的可行性和有效性。

        区块链方案设计的流程

        最新区块链方案设计模板:全面解析与应用指南

        设计一个区块链方案并非一蹴而就,而是一个循序渐进的过程。以下是设计步骤的详细分析:

        1. 需求收集与分析

        在开始设计之前,明确用户需求至关重要。这一阶段需要与相关利益方进行深入沟通,了解他们的痛点和期望,从而制定出切合实际的目标和范围。

        2. 技术选型

        在众多区块链平台中,选择合适的技术架构至关重要。例如,针对高频交易应用,可以考虑使用性能卓越的公链或私链。同时,要充分考虑开发语言、工具及社区支持等因素。

        3. 创建整体架构图

        将所有模块整合到一起,创建整体架构图。这一图形应清晰显示各个模块之间的关系及数据流动路径,以便后续团队能迅速理解系统的运作逻辑。

        4. 定义共识机制

        不同的区块链应用可能需要不同的共识机制。在这一步中,开发者需要考虑交易确认速度、安全性及去中心化程度等因素,选择如POW、POS或DPOS等合适的共识机制。

        5. 实现与测试

        在方案设计完成后,开发团队应进入实现阶段,并对系统进行充分的测试。这一阶段不仅需要功能测试,还要进行压力测试和安全测试,以确保系统的稳定和安全性。

        相关问题解答

        如何选择适合的区块链平台?

        选择合适的区块链平台是成功设计区块链方案的关键。主要考虑以下几个方面:

        • 项目需求:首先确认项目的性质(如公链或私链),并基于交易速率、隐私需求等因素进行选择。
        • 开发社区支持:活跃的开发者社区能提供丰富的资源和技术支持。
        • 安全性:评估不同平台的安全性,包括其过往的漏洞和应对措施。
        • 可扩展性:未来应用发展可能带来的扩展需求,确保所选平台能快速应对变化。

        区块链方案如何保障安全性?

        保障区块链方案的安全性是设计中的重中之重。以下是一些推荐的安全措施:

        • 加密技术:使用强加密算法保护交易和用户隐私。
        • 智能合约审计:进行专业的智能合约审计,以避免潜在的合约漏洞。
        • 多重身份验证:采用多重身份验证机制提高用户登录的安全性。
        • 定期安全评估:定期进行安全评估与渗透测试,及时发现和修复安全隐患。

        如何区块链方案的性能?

        区块链方案的性能表现直接影响用户体验和系统的整体效率,常见方法包括:

        • 选择高性能共识机制:根据应用场景选择更适合的共识机制,以提高交易确认效率。
        • 数据分片:实现数据分片技术,允许并行处理多个交易,提升系统吞吐量。
        • 链下处理:将一些不必要的操作放置在链下处理,减轻链上负担,提高整体效率。
        • 合理的节点设置:节点的数量和分布,以确保网络的高效性和稳定性。

        区块链方案如何实现交互性和可用性?

        为了让用户更好地与区块链系统交互,设计交互性与可用性至关重要,具体方法包括:

        • 用户友好的UI/UX设计:创建直观易用的用户界面,确保用户能轻松上手。
        • 提供丰富的API接口:便于第三方应用与区块链进行数据交互,提升系统的可扩展性。
        • 支持多种终端:确保系统可以在桌面、移动设备等多种终端上良好适配。
        • 语言本地化:提供多语言支持,满足不同国家和地区用户的需求,提高用户覆盖面。

        结论:完整区块链方案设计的展望

        随着区块链技术的不断发展,其应用范围将持续扩大,未来的区块链方案设计必将更加复杂和多样化。设计者需要不断学习和更新知识,深入理解技术本质,并结合行业前景,设计出更具针对性的解决方案。在此背景下,借助全面的区块链方案设计模板,可以帮助开发者和企业系统化思考,提高项目的成功概率。

        分享 :
        author

        tpwallet

        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                  相关新闻

                  比特币区块链账本体积:
                  2025-01-22
                  比特币区块链账本体积:

                  引言 在近年来的金融科技发展中,比特币作为第一个去中心化的数字货币,其背后的区块链技术吸引了无数的关注。...

                  区块链今日最新价格行情
                  2025-04-15
                  区块链今日最新价格行情

                  近年来,区块链技术的迅猛发展给金融市场带来了深刻的变革。其中,区块链作为数字货币的底层技术,已经成为投...

                  2023年最新ICO区块链制作团
                  2025-04-17
                  2023年最新ICO区块链制作团

                  近年来,随着区块链技术的迅速发展,初始代币发行(ICO)成为许多新兴项目获取资金和推广业务的重要模式。然而...

                  区块链转正最新消息解析
                  2025-02-20
                  区块链转正最新消息解析

                  近年来,区块链技术的迅猛发展已引发了全球范围内的广泛关注,尤其在金融、供应链、医疗等多个行业展现出了巨...